About the Role As a Mental Health Recovery Practitioner, you will work closely with residents to develop and implement recovery-focused plans, facilitate meaningful one-on-one sessions, and deliver therapeutic group programs that support personal growth and wellbeing.
Working Monday to Friday, you will play a key role in helping people navigate their recovery journey while contributing to a safe, welcoming, and person-centred environment.
What You'll Be Doing Developing and reviewing individual recovery plans in partnership with residents Facilitating recovery-focused one-on-one support sessions Delivering group programs and psychoeducational activities Supporting residents to identify strengths, goals and practical strategies for recovery Collaborating with families, carers and key stakeholders where appropriate Completing documentation and maintaining accurate records Promoting recovery-oriented, trauma-informed and person-centred practice Contributing to a positive team culture and continuous service improvement About You To be successful in this role, you will bring: A tertiary qualification in Psychology, Social Work, Mental Health, Community Services, Occupational Therapy, Counselling or a related field Experience supporting people experiencing mental distress Knowledge of recovery-oriented practice and trauma-informed care Strong communication, relationship building and facilitation skills The ability to work collaboratively within a multidisciplinary team A genuine commitment to person-centred support and social inclusion Strong documentation and computer skills Desirable: Experience working in residential mental health services Experience facilitating therapeutic groups This role is full-time working Monday to Friday 8am to 4pm About Us At Richmind WA, we believe everyone deserves the opportunity to live a meaningful life, connected to their community and supported in their recovery and wellbeing journey.
